Output 1477789cc4e84c1ab6ba6f972f26f747e79103e7ed5d2ddf54abb5fa6d4e2f40:46

value
20628621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 017447371cde376debd8b3a3a0bd640160909612 OP_EQUAL
address
31phttK4FqGy6pfHeUeqK9riDNrDdZC83N
transaction
1477789cc4e84c1ab6ba6f972f26f747e79103e7ed5d2ddf54abb5fa6d4e2f40
spent
false

105 Sat Ranges